Boethius, the consolation of philosophy, book 5 or, reconciling human freedom and divine foreknowledge more than a century after augustine, boethius offers a different solution to the problem of human freedom versus divine foreknowledge, which appeals to the nature of time and gods eternity. The consolation of philosophy stands, by its note of fatalism and its affinities with the christian doctrine of humility, midway between the heathen philosophy of seneca the younger and the later christian philosophy of consolation represented by thomas aquinas.
